Perfect Timing

World leaders will be gathered in NYC for a landmark U.N. climate meeting — just the right moment for big public pressure.

Massive Scale

We’ll peacefully flood the streets in historic numbers, both in New York City and in solidarity events around the world.

Unprecedented Collaboration

Over 950 (!) businesses, unions, faith groups, schools, social justice groups, environmental groups and more, all working together.

Centered on Justice

Committed to principles of environmental justice and equality — representing the communities that are being hit the hardest by climate change.

This is an invitation to change everything.

In September, world leaders are coming to New York City for a UN summit on the climate crisis. UN Secretary­ General Ban Ki-­moon is urging governments to support an ambitious global agreement to dramatically reduce global warming pollution.

With our future on the line and the whole world watching, we’ll take a stand to bend the course of history. We’ll take to the streets to demand the world we know is within our reach: a world with an economy that works for people and the planet; a world safe from the ravages of climate change; a world with good jobs, clean air and water, and healthy communities.

Converge!Register Now! Welcome to the digital base for the NYC Climate Convergence, a weekend packed with skill-shares, teach-ins, speak-outs and protests from September 19-21 in conjunction with thePeople's Climate March. Together we'll explore the root causes behind our climate crisis and strengthen movements for a world where people, peace and planet come first.
 
Learn more about why we've convened the NYC Climate Convergence.
 
Receive regular updates and/or help us organize.
 
The Convergence is scheduled to begin with an opening plenary on the evening of Friday,Sept.19th, followed by a full day of educational and movement building events, culminating in the largest climate march in history on Sunday, Sept. 21.
